COVID Vaccine Maker AstraZeneca Targeted by Alleged North Korean Hackers

Hackers targeted employees at British drugmaker AstraZeneca in an attempt to infect their computers with malware. The company is one of the leading groups developing a promising COVID-19 vaccine. The North Korean mission to the United Nations in Geneva reportedly declined to comment on the allegations. North Korea has been blamed for some of the most prominent cyber incidents, including the 2014 attack on Sony Pictures deployed in retaliation for the blockbuster movie The Interview, the global WannaCry ransomware pandemic in 2017.”]
